How do i know if i am getting windows 64 or 32 bit?
If you don't know how to check, use the Windows8-ConsumerPreview-setup.exe utility (5MB) web installer to do it all for you - link. There's also a Youtube video. The web installer also analyzes all your apps for compatibility and does the download and install for you. It's doing an old Asus W5F laptop for me as we speak.
